dancing with the Stars Season 32 celebrates Disney’s Centennial with an epic evening of musical performances from the beloved soundtracks of Disney’s most beloved films. The first performance of the evening comes Maurizio Umansky AND Emma Slate.

Mauricio and Emma begin the evening with a pasodoble to the tune of “The Sorcerer’s Apprentice” by Fantasy. “It was really fantastic” Derek Hough he says to the couple. Bruno Tonoli He tells Mauricio that he has “polished the dance floor to perfection”, but wants Mauricio to branch out even more in the future. Mauricio and Emma’s scores: CarrieAnn = 7; Derek = 6; Bruno = 6. Total score = 19 out of 30.

Mira Sorvino AND Gleb Savchenko Dance a fairytale waltz to the tune of “A Dream Is a Wish Your Heart Makes” by Cinderella. Bruno tells Mira that ballroom dancing suits him very well. Carrie Ann declares that Mira is now “energizing the queen.” Derek says the performance was “clean, classic and relaxed”. Mira and Gleb scores: CarrieAnn = 7; Derek = 7; Bruno = 7. Total score = 21 out of 30.

Barry Williams AND Peta Murgatroyd travel a little with your jazz on “He’s a Tramp” by The Lady and the Tramp. Although Carrie Ann says the show was “Barry’s best dance yet,” there were a few mistakes in the routine. However, Derek appreciates that Barry “kept moving forward” despite some challenges. Barry and Peta’s scores: CarrieAnn = 6; Derek = 6; Bruno = 6. Total score = 18 out of 30.

Jason Mraz AND Daniella Karagach Wow with his magical foxtrot to the rhythm of “A Whole New World” by Aladdin. Derek has some advice for Jason moving forward, but says the performance was still “beautiful.” Bruno praises that Jason had “a lot of poise” during his “magic carpet ride.” Ratings from Jason and Daniella: CarrieAnn = 8; Derek = 8; Bruno = 8. Total score = 24 out of 30.

Lele Pons AND Brandon Armstrong they bring the romance with their rumba on “Can You Feel the Love Tonight” by The Lion King. Bruno likes that Lele “corrects everything,” he says, adding that her rumba was “sensual and sophisticated.” Lele and Brandon’s scores: CarrieAnn = 7; Derek = 7; Bruno = 8. Total score = 22 out of 30.

Alyson Hannigan AND Sasha Farber encourage “Be our guest” with The beauty and the Beast. Carrie Ann notes that Alyson was sometimes “off the beat.” Derek adds that the performance lacked “a little bit of substance,” but he loves Alyson’s bubbly personality. Alyson and Sasha score: CarrieAnn = 6; Derek = 6; Bruno = 6. Total score = 18 out of 30.

Harry Jowsey AND Rylee Arnold dazzle with your fast pace to “You’ve got a friend in me” al toy story. Derek tells Harry that he was “full of confidence” in this latest performance. Bruno likes the fact that Harry seems to be “having fun” and he thinks Harry is improving. Carrie Ann says Harry and Rylee truly captured the “Disney magic” with their performance. Harry and Rylee Ratings: CarrieAnn = 7; Derek = 7; Bruno = 7. Total score = 21 out of 30.

Xochitl Gomez AND Val Chmerkovsky stuns with his ferocious pasodoble to the sound of “Un Poco Loco” by Coconut. “You never lost control,” praises Bruno. “It was awesome.” Carrie Ann adds that the performance was “fantastic.” Derek stands up and declares, “You’re an artist. Xochitl and Val scores: CarrieAnn = 9; Derek = 9; Bruno = 9. Total score = 27 out of 30.

Adriano Peterson AND Britt Stewart Bring some sweetness to the dance floor with your Viennese Waltz to “Baby Mine” by Dumbo. “This was the most exciting dance of the evening. It was so pure,” says Carrie Ann, before adding, “It was truly beautiful.” Derek gives Adrian a standing ovation. “You literally transformed before our eyes,” says Derek. “It really touched me.” Bruno concludes telling Adrián: “You have found your wings and taken flight.” Adrian and Britt’s ratings: CarrieAnn = 7; Derek = 7; Bruno = 7. Total score = 25 out of 30.

Ariana Madix AND Pasha Pashkov Take on the season’s first contemporary “Into the Unknown.” Frozen II. “It was amazing,” Derek told Ariana and Pasha. Carrie Ann says Ariana “brought the story to life,” but she admits she wanted to see “more freedom in some of the movements.” Ariana and Pasha’s rating: CarrieAnn = 8; Derek = 9; Bruno = 8. Total score = 25 out of 30.

Here comes the last performance of the evening Charity Lawson AND Artem Chigvintsev. They dance a beautiful waltz to the tune of “Parte de tu mundo”. The little Mermaid. Bruno tells Charity that the show was a “wonderful, uplifting waltz” once she recovered. Derek adds: “It was just wonderful.” Charity and Artem scores: CarrieAnn = 8; Derek = 8; Bruno = 8. Total score = 24 out of 30.

The final three couples are Adrian and Britt, Lele and Brandon and Barry and Peta. The eliminated couple is… Adrian Peterson and Britt Stewart.
